Understanding Beauty Technologies in Facial Care Tools

  • LED Light Therapy: Uses specific light wavelengths (red and blue) to address skin concerns, stimulate collagen (red light), and destroy acne bacteria (blue light).
  • Microcurrent: Delivers low-level electrical currents to tone facial muscles, improving firmness and shape.
  • Cryotherapy: Cold therapy to reduce inflammation and swelling, refreshing the skin’s appearance.
  • Facial Massage: Manual manipulation or tools to stimulate blood flow, lymphatic drainage, reduce puffiness, and promote radiance.
  • Laser: Clinic-grade laser technology (like Lyma Laser) for deep skin repair, collagen and elastin production, and reducing signs of aging.
  • Microneedling: Creates micro-injuries to stimulate collagen and elastin production, improving skin texture and firmness.
  • Dermaplaning: Removes peach fuzz and dead skin cells for smoother skin and better product penetration.
  • Radio Frequency: Uses electromagnetic waves to generate heat, stimulating collagen production and improving skin firmness.

Are At-Home Beauty Tools Worth It?

At-home beauty tools are valuable additions to a skincare routine but not substitutes for it. Avoid dermaplaning and microneedling at home due to potential risks and leave these to professionals.
